Hops are a wonderful perennial plant to grow and use for multiple medicinal purposes. Not only do hops grow up and create a wonderful shade for our sunny balcony in the summer, but the plants die back all the way to the root each year. So they provide the shade we want in the summer, but allow the sun to shine in during the winter.

But hops are great for more than just shade! Most of us know hops for their flavor in beer. But hops can be used for so many medicinal purposes!

What we love hops for most is to make an evening herbal tea to help with sleep and reduce anxiety. For the full recipe, visit the blog post here: https://homesteadingfamily.com/hop-tea-recipe
